Baruch Wins Third Straight, Defeat John Jay (69-62)

The Baruch College Bearcats trailed throughout most of the contest, but when it counted the most took control to record a 69-62 CUNYAC home win against the Bloodhounds from John Jay College on Monday night in the ARC Arena.

The Bearcats started slow trailing 8-0 at the start and 48-36 midway through the third quarter but made a run to get as close as 52-47 at the end of the third.

They scored the first eight points of the fourth quarter highlighted by a three by Frances Snyder to lead 55-52 with 7:05 left.

The two teams battled back-and-forth and were tied again at 57, but Snyder hit another three and Nia Dawson followed up with a layup to up the score to 62-57 at 2:53.

John Jay did not go away quietly getting as close as 65-62 with 19 seconds left but a pair of Milly Yee free throws built the score back up to 67-62, which was enough for the team's third straight win.

Melinda Spahiu had a double-double of 17 points, 10 rebounds and four assists in an all-around effort.

Sameera Ahmed was pivotal again with 16 points and Snyder finished with 14 points with six rebounds.

Dawson also had a double-double with 13 points and 13 rebounds to go along with four steals.

All'aha Albright was tops for the visitors from uptown with 20 points.

The Bearcats hit the road again for the third of four CUNYAC games this week on Wednesday at Medgar Evers.
